在当今数字化时代,各种智能助手和互动工具层出不穷,其中“小互动助手”可能指代多种应用,如微信小程序、智能客服机器人、教育类互动工具或社交辅助应用。用户关心其是否违规,这确实需要从功能、使用场景、法律法规等多个维度进行具体分析。本文将深入探讨这一问题,帮助用户全面理解相关风险与合规要点。
1. 理解“小互动助手”的定义与常见类型
“小互动助手”并非一个标准化术语,它可能泛指任何提供互动功能的轻量级工具。为了便于分析,我们将其分为以下几类:
- 社交互动类:如微信小程序中的聊天机器人、表情包生成器,用于增强用户间的互动体验。
- 教育学习类:如语言学习APP中的互动练习助手,通过游戏化方式帮助用户学习。
- 商业服务类:如电商平台的智能客服助手,自动回复用户咨询。
- 娱乐休闲类:如短视频平台的互动滤镜或AR游戏助手。
这些工具的核心功能通常包括自动化响应、数据收集、用户行为分析等。是否违规,取决于其设计是否符合相关法律法规,以及用户如何使用它们。
2. 法律法规框架:中国相关法律与政策
在中国,互联网产品和服务必须遵守《网络安全法》、《个人信息保护法》、《数据安全法》以及《互联网信息服务管理办法》等法规。关键点包括:
- 个人信息保护:任何收集、使用用户数据的工具,必须明确告知用户并获得同意,不得非法收集或泄露敏感信息(如身份证号、位置数据)。
- 内容合规:互动助手生成或传播的内容不得包含违法信息(如色情、暴力、谣言),否则可能被认定为违规。
- 平台责任:如果“小互动助手”是第三方开发的应用,平台(如微信、支付宝)有审核义务;开发者需确保工具不违反平台规则。
例如,2021年《个人信息保护法》实施后,许多APP因过度收集数据被下架。如果“小互动助手”未经用户同意就获取通讯录权限,就可能违规。
3. 功能分析:哪些功能可能引发违规风险
3.1 数据收集与隐私问题
- 风险点:如果助手要求用户提供过多个人信息(如手机号、位置),或后台静默收集数据,可能违反《个人信息保护法》。
- 例子:一个教育类互动助手,如果强制要求用户上传身份证照片进行“实名认证”,但未说明用途,就可能违规。合规做法是:仅收集必要信息,并提供隐私政策链接。
- 代码示例(假设为开发者视角):如果助手是微信小程序,开发者需在代码中明确权限申请。例如,在JavaScript中,使用微信API时,必须弹出授权窗口:
这段代码展示了如何合规请求权限,避免强制收集。如果开发者绕过授权直接获取数据,就是违规。// 微信小程序获取用户位置权限示例 wx.getSetting({ success(res) { if (!res.authSetting['scope.userLocation']) { wx.authorize({ scope: 'scope.userLocation', success() { // 用户已同意,获取位置 wx.getLocation({ type: 'wgs84', success(res) { console.log('位置信息:', res); // 此处需确保数据加密存储,不违规传输 } }); }, fail() { // 用户拒绝,需提供替代功能 console.log('用户拒绝位置授权'); } }); } } });
3.2 内容生成与传播风险
风险点:互动助手如果生成用户生成内容(UGC),如自动回复或AI聊天,可能传播违规信息。
例子:一个社交互动助手,如果允许用户通过助手发送匿名消息,但未过滤敏感词,可能被用于网络欺凌或传播谣言,违反《网络安全法》。
合规建议:集成内容审核API,如使用阿里云或腾讯云的文本审核服务。例如,在Python后端代码中: “`python
使用阿里云内容安全API审核文本示例
from aliyunsdkcore.client import AcsClient from aliyunsdkcore.request import CommonRequest import json
def check_content(text):
client = AcsClient('your-access-key-id', 'your-access-key-secret', 'cn-hangzhou')
request = CommonRequest()
request.set_domain('green.cn-hangzhou.aliyuncs.com')
request.set_version('2018-05-09')
request.set_action_name('TextModeration')
request.add_query_param('Content', text)
response = client.do_action_with_exception(request)
result = json.loads(response)
if result.get('code') == 200 and result.get('data').get('suggestion') == 'block':
return False # 内容违规
return True # 内容合规
# 使用示例 user_message = “这是一个测试消息” if check_content(user_message):
print("消息合规,可以发送")
else:
print("消息违规,已拦截")
这确保了互动助手在传播内容前进行审核,避免违规。
### 3.3 使用场景的影响
- **教育场景**:如果助手用于儿童学习,需遵守《未成年人保护法》,避免收集儿童数据或推送不当内容。例如,一个儿童互动APP必须设置家长控制模式。
- **商业场景**:在电商客服中,助手如果虚假宣传产品功效,可能违反《广告法》。例如,助手回复“这款保健品能治愈癌症”就是违规。
- **个人使用场景**:如果用户将互动助手用于非法目的(如自动化刷票),则用户自身违规,但工具开发者需通过技术手段限制此类滥用。
## 4. 实际案例分析
### 案例1:微信小程序“互动答题助手”
- **功能**:用户通过小程序进行知识问答,助手自动评分和反馈。
- **违规风险**:如果小程序收集用户答题数据用于商业分析,但未告知用户,可能违规。
- **结果**:2022年,某类似小程序因未明示数据用途被微信平台下架。合规做法是:在小程序启动页添加隐私协议弹窗,并使用加密存储用户数据。
### 案例2:教育类APP“英语互动助手”
- **功能**:通过语音互动帮助用户练习口语。
- **违规风险**:如果APP在未获同意的情况下录音并上传至服务器,可能侵犯隐私。
- **结果**:根据《个人信息保护法》,此类APP需提供“一键关闭录音”选项。开发者可参考以下代码实现权限管理:
```javascript
// 在React Native中管理麦克风权限
import { PermissionsAndroid, Platform } from 'react-native';
async function requestMicrophonePermission() {
if (Platform.OS === 'android') {
const granted = await PermissionsAndroid.request(
PermissionsAndroid.PERMISSIONS.RECORD_AUDIO,
{
title: '麦克风权限',
message: '互动助手需要访问麦克风以进行语音练习',
buttonNeutral: '稍后',
buttonNegative: '拒绝',
buttonPositive: '同意',
}
);
if (granted === PermissionsAndroid.RESULTS.GRANTED) {
console.log('麦克风权限已授予');
} else {
console.log('麦克风权限被拒绝');
// 提供文字输入替代方案
}
} else {
// iOS处理类似
}
}
这确保了用户知情同意,避免违规。
5. 如何判断一个“小互动助手”是否违规
- 步骤1:检查开发者信息:查看应用商店或平台上的开发者资质、隐私政策和用户协议。
- 步骤2:测试功能:使用工具时,注意是否频繁请求权限、是否有不明数据传输。
- 步骤3:参考官方渠道:查询工信部APP备案信息或平台规则(如微信开放平台文档)。
- 步骤4:咨询专业人士:如有疑虑,可向网信办或消费者协会反馈。
6. 总结与建议
“小互动助手”本身不必然违规,但其合规性高度依赖功能设计和使用场景。对于开发者,应遵循“最小必要原则”收集数据,并集成审核机制;对于用户,应选择正规平台的应用,并注意隐私设置。在数字化生活中,保持警惕和合规意识是关键。如果您有具体工具名称或场景,可提供更多细节以进一步分析。
通过以上分析,希望您能更清晰地评估“小互动助手”的合规性。如有其他问题,欢迎继续探讨。
